Admission into an undergraduate architecture program is generally a two-step process. Admission to the university or university after that admission right into the architecture program.
The buildings made by registered engineers must be risk-free. The university training courses, practical experience, and licensure exams ensure architects have the training essential to safeguard the health and wellness, security, and well-being of the individuals that will certainly inhabit their structures.
Along with institutional needs, students might take architectural background, landscape, and metropolitan style. They likewise get sensible experience finding out to make use of shop tools and through studio courses that obtain progressively complex every year. Some programs additionally call for co-ops where a student functions in a style company for a term.

Grads from a NAAB recognized architecture program should complete a professional teaching fellowship of several years working under the supervision of a signed up engineer. Once they have amassed adequate experience, they can rest for the Architectural Enrollment Assessment (ARE), a collection of 6 tests, and come to be accredited.
Architecture is a challenging job to pursue. In the United States, there are just 121,997 certified architects.
